Aluminum Anodizing and the Role of Rectifiers
Aluminum anodizing is another critical surface treatment, especially valued for its ability to increase corrosion resistance and provide a decorative finish. Central to the anodizing process is the aluminum anodizing rectifier, a specialized power supply that delivers a consistent direct current to facilitate the electrochemical reaction.
An aluminum anodizing rectifier must be precisely calibrated to control voltage and current, factors that directly influence the quality and thickness of the anodized layer. Proper rectifiers ensure uniform anodizing, preventing defects such as streaks or uneven coloration. When selecting rectifiers, it’s crucial to work with experts who understand the specific voltage and current requirements of different aluminum alloys and thickness specifications.
Pulse Rectifier Electroplating: Advanced Surface Finishing
In the realm of electroplating, pulse rectifier electroplating has gained popularity due to its ability to produce high-quality, uniform coatings with enhanced adhesion properties. Unlike traditional rectifiers that supply continuous current, pulse rectifiers deliver current in controlled pulses, which can significantly improve deposit density and surface finish.
This technology is particularly beneficial for complex geometries or intricate parts, where uniform plating is challenging. Industries seeking precision and superior surface quality often turn to pulse rectifier systems to achieve optimal results.
